Europe and Japan, Australia and New Zealand. Maestro
Ennio Morricone is one of the most famous film composers
of the 20th century. He has scored music for hundreds
of films through the past decades including ‘The
Good The Bad and the Ugly’, ‘A Fistful
of Dollars”, Once Upon A Time In The West” and “The
Mission”. In 2007, The Motion Picture Academy
awarded Maestro Ennio Morricone the Oscar for “Life
Achievements”.
The “Peace Notes” ,has been dedicated to
the “Victims of 9/11 and all the Victims of all
the Massacres in History.” Ennio Morricone along
with the 100 piece Rome Sinfonietta Orchestra and Choir
compose Morricone’s most memorable music. Shot
from la Fenice Theater in Venice make this HD concert
one of the most beautiful ever shot in HD.
